Technical Overview

1-channel isolated barrier for 2-wire/3-wire SMART transmitters. Provides intrinsic safety for 4-20mA signals with HART communication, SIL 2 compliant.

Key Features

  • 1-channel isolated barrier for analog input signals.
  • 24 V DC supply via Power Rail or terminals 14+, 15-.
  • Input for 2-wire and 3-wire SMART transmitters and 2-wire SMART current sources.
  • Output 4 mA ... 20 mA current sink/current source.
  • Supports bi-directional HART communication.
  • Terminals with integrated test points.
  • Up to Safety Integrity Level (SIL) 2 according to IEC/EN 61508.
  • Galvanic isolation between input/output/power.
  • Compact 20 mm housing width for high-density DIN rail mounting.
  • Suitable for installation in hazardous areas: Zone 0, 1, 2 and Division 1, 2.

Technical Specification Matrix

ParameterValue
Signal TypeAnalog input
Safety Integrity Level (SIL)SIL 2
Systematic Capability (SC)SC 3
Supply ConnectionPower Rail or terminals 14+, 15-
Rated Voltage (Ur)18 ... 30 V DC
Input Signal0/4 ... 20 mA
Output Signal4 ... 20 mA current sink/current source
Power Dissipation≤ 1 W at maximum load
Power Consumption≤ 1.6 W at maximum load
Ambient Temperature-20 ... 70 °C (-4 ... 158 °F)
Degree of ProtectionIP20
Mounting35 mm DIN mounting rail acc. to EN 60715:2001
Internal Resistor250 Ω (for HART communication)
Physical Weight (kg)0.15
Dimensions L x W x H (cm)11.5 x 2 x 12.4

Industrial Applications

1. Hazardous Area Process Monitoring in Oil & Gas

This module enables safe and reliable transmission of 4-20 mA signals from SMART pressure, temperature, or flow transmitters located in Zone 0, 1, or 2 hazardous areas (e.g., oil refineries, gas processing plants) to control systems in the safe area. The intrinsic safety design prevents ignition in potentially explosive atmospheres.

Problem Solved

Ensures signal integrity and prevents explosions by isolating non-intrinsically safe control systems from field devices in explosive gas/dust environments, crucial for continuous process monitoring and control.

2. Chemical Plant Safety Instrumented Systems (SIS)

Integrated into Safety Instrumented Systems (SIS) in chemical plants, the KFD2-STC5-Ex1 provides an SIL 2 rated interface for critical process variables. It ensures that signals from field instruments (e.g., emergency shutdown valves, level sensors) located in hazardous zones are transmitted safely and reliably to the safety PLC, supporting functional safety requirements.

Problem Solved

Provides a high-integrity, SIL 2 compliant barrier for safety-critical measurements in chemical processing, preventing potential safety incidents by ensuring accurate and isolated signal transmission from hazardous to safe areas.

3. Remote Diagnostics and Asset Management in Petrochemical Facilities

The bi-directional HART communication capability of the KFD2-STC5-Ex1 allows for remote diagnostics, configuration, and asset management of SMART field devices (e.g., Coriolis flow meters, pH sensors) installed in petrochemical hazardous areas from a control room. This minimizes the need for personnel entry into dangerous zones, enhancing safety and operational efficiency.

Problem Solved

Facilitates remote monitoring and maintenance of instruments in hazardous petrochemical environments through HART communication, reducing personnel exposure to danger and streamlining commissioning and calibration.
